2015 Jaguar XF Diesel Automatic Estate by Pengie KKK • 1st April 2021
The last of the old shape XFs before the 2016 model year came out and cheapened the XF range. An incidence of a change for the worse as this 2015 car had a better engine, better build quality in terms of panel fit and simply a better car to drive. The 2021 model has moved back towards where the XF looked like before the debacle of that often misaligned split panel bonnet version I won’t miss. The XF up to 2015 is a fabulous car, especially in Sportbrake, estate form with the 2.2 diesel engine. Buy one!
